Kinds of Welder’s Certificates
Although the AWS’ normal CW (Certified Welder) certification paves the way for almost all employment opportunities, certain industries will require their specialized certificate. Some of the most-well-known of which are highlighted below.
- American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for individuals who work with boiler and pressurized containers
- Certified Welder Credentials to be a Certified Welder
- API Certification for welders that work on pipelines in the oil and gas field
- SCWI and CWI Certifications for inspectors and senior inspectors

The subsequent graphic shows job and earnings estimates for professional welders in Virginia through the end of the decade.
| Virginia | Employment |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 2022 | Change | Annual Job Openings |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ers | 9,130 | 9,900 | 8% | 300 |
| Virginia | Annual Salary |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| Median | High |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ers |
$27,600 | $39,200 | $56,600 |
Source: O*Net Online

Prior to signing anything with the welding specialist program you’ve chosen, it’s highly encouraged that you take the time to check the accreditation status of the classes with the AWS. Some other areas to investigate may include:
- Find schools that fulfill AWS SENSE standards
- Make certain the institution teaches with equipment that satisfies current trade specifications
- See if the facility provides financial assistance
- Ensure that the school’s curriculum offers training in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
